Robin Buckley turned out to be one of the standout characters from the third season of Stranger Things, winning viewers over by dishing out the sass to her hopeless (but loveable) colleague Steve.

Well, the show's team of writers have hinted that she's here to stay, saying that the best of her is yet to come - in season four.

The Stranger Things writers were asked on Twitter what their favourite Robin Buckley line was.

You'd think there would be quite a lot to wade through, given that pretty much everything Robin (Maya Hawke) said in the latest series had a sharp kick to it - asking Steve at one point: "How many children are you friends with?"

But it turns out we ain't seen nothin' yet, as her time to truly shine comes with the fourth instalment.

Apparently confirming her appearance next season, the writers said that Robin's best line was 'also a season 4 line so you're going to have to wait to get that answer'.

Last month, the writers also shared a photo of the season four script, asking fans: "Looking for new members... Are you in?"

But they've been sure not too give too much away, having responded fairly cryptically to many fans' questions.

One person begged them to 'tell us something', to which the cunning team responded: "In season 4 there is this episode where stranger things happen... you know, all that stuff."

The teaser trailer for season four dropped back in October, which didn't give much away, but at least gave us the vital clue that 'we're not in Hawkins anymore'. Could that be a possible reference to the fan theory that we could be headed to Russia this time around?
